Timezone in Oak Ridge
Oak Ridge operates on Eastern Time, specifically under the America/New_York timezone. This timezone has a standard UTC offset of -5 hours. During daylight saving time, which starts on the second Sunday in March and ends on the first Sunday in November, the offset shifts to -4 hours.
This change means that Oak Ridge experiences an hour more of daylight during the evening in the summer months. When considering the differences within the United States, Oak Ridge aligns with major cities such as New York City and Atlanta, which also observe Eastern Time. This uniformity simplifies scheduling and communication across these regions.
